国产日韩欧美一区二区三区三州_亚洲少妇熟女av_久久久久亚洲av国产精品_波多野结衣网站一区二区_亚洲欧美色片在线91_国产亚洲精品精品国产优播av_日本一区二区三区波多野结衣 _久久国产av不卡

?

中職學(xué)生檔案管理信息系統(tǒng)的設(shè)計研究

2024-12-29 00:00:00郭寧
科技資訊 2024年22期

摘要:為了提高學(xué)生檔案管理的效率,方便對學(xué)生信息進(jìn)行管理,設(shè)計了中職學(xué)生檔案信息管理系統(tǒng)。對系統(tǒng)的設(shè)計原則和架構(gòu)進(jìn)行分析,基于B/S架構(gòu)對系統(tǒng)的模塊進(jìn)行詳細(xì)設(shè)計,主要包括成績管理、系統(tǒng)管理、學(xué)籍管理等。通過對系統(tǒng)的測試,表明所設(shè)計的學(xué)生檔案管理系統(tǒng)的運行良好、應(yīng)用可靠、存儲量比較大,能夠通過計算機(jī)對學(xué)生信息進(jìn)行管理,提高了中職學(xué)生信息的管理效率,為用戶查詢提供了方便。

關(guān)鍵詞:學(xué)生檔案檔案管理系統(tǒng)設(shè)計中職院校

ResearchoftheDesignoftheFileManagementInformationSystemforSecondaryVocationalStudents

GUONing

JiningSeniorVocationalSchool,Ji’ning,ShandongProvince,272075China

Abstract:Inordertoimprovetheefficiencyofstudentfilemanagementandfacilitatethemanagementofstudentinformation,thefileinformationmanagementsystemforsecondaryvocationalstudentshasbeendesigned.Thearticleanalyzesthedesignprinciplesandarchitectureofthesystem,anddesignsthemodulesofthesystemindetailbasedontheB/Sarchitecture,mainlyincludingperformancemanagement,systemmanagement,studentstatusmanagement,etc.Throughthetestofthesystem,ithasbeenshownthatthedesignedstudentfilemanagementsystemworkswell,whichisreliableandhasalargestoragecapacity.Itcanmanagestudentinformationthroughthecomputers,improvetheefficiencyofsecondaryvocationalstudentsinformationmanagement,andprovideconvenienceforuserquery.

KeyWords:Studentfiles;Filemanagement;Systemdesign;Secondaryvocationalcolleges

在科學(xué)計數(shù)不斷發(fā)展的過程中,計算機(jī)科學(xué)也越來越成熟,在人類社會各領(lǐng)域中被廣泛應(yīng)用。學(xué)生檔案管理信息系統(tǒng)是中職院校的主要部分,對于教學(xué)管理和學(xué)校決策具有重要作用,能夠為管理人員提供快捷的信息查詢方式。學(xué)生檔案管理系統(tǒng)還能夠為用戶提供豐富的功能,使用戶能夠自動化操作,避免手工操作出現(xiàn)誤差,使檔案管理效率得到提高。所以,學(xué)校信息檔案管理網(wǎng)絡(luò)化和信息化能夠為學(xué)校帶來顯著效果[1]。

1學(xué)生檔案管理系統(tǒng)的架構(gòu)和原則

1.1系統(tǒng)的架構(gòu)設(shè)計

基于B/S架構(gòu)實現(xiàn)系統(tǒng)設(shè)計,包括表示層、邏輯層和數(shù)據(jù)層,不同層的功能不同。系統(tǒng)架構(gòu)詳見圖1。

圖1系統(tǒng)的架構(gòu)設(shè)計

1.1.1表示層

該層能夠?qū)崿F(xiàn)用戶權(quán)限訪問控制與數(shù)據(jù)交互,利用Web瀏覽器實現(xiàn)頁面功能[1]。其利用分級用戶管理實現(xiàn)用戶權(quán)限的訪問控制,從而滿足不同用戶群體的需求,對用戶賬號和密碼進(jìn)行驗證后,根據(jù)超文本預(yù)處理器(HypertextPreprocessor,PHP)技術(shù),對頁面用戶權(quán)限驗證,從而提高系統(tǒng)的安全性。其通過數(shù)據(jù)交互,實現(xiàn)表示層和邏輯層的連接,有效地處理數(shù)據(jù)和信息。

1.1.2邏輯層

該層根據(jù)PHP語言對數(shù)據(jù)傳輸接口進(jìn)行調(diào)用,實現(xiàn)業(yè)務(wù)邏輯規(guī)則的設(shè)置。GET機(jī)制利用明文顯示對系統(tǒng)頁面進(jìn)行交互,將信息設(shè)置在頁面地址中,通過頁面?zhèn)鬟f鏈接地址。根據(jù)不可見的方式,實現(xiàn)POST機(jī)制信息的傳遞,驗證系統(tǒng)的安全性。此層能夠利用PHP原生數(shù)據(jù)庫接口對數(shù)據(jù)交互功能進(jìn)行實現(xiàn),使用MySQL數(shù)據(jù)庫語句實現(xiàn)數(shù)據(jù)交互[2]。

1.1.3數(shù)據(jù)層

該層包括數(shù)據(jù)庫服務(wù)器和Web服務(wù)器,能夠?qū)崿F(xiàn)數(shù)據(jù)管理和網(wǎng)絡(luò)服務(wù)。數(shù)據(jù)管理功能包括數(shù)據(jù)增加、刪除、修改、查看等,通過Web后端管理頁面,能夠使前端數(shù)據(jù)得到實現(xiàn),從而使數(shù)據(jù)更加的安全[2]。

1.2系統(tǒng)的設(shè)計目標(biāo)

系統(tǒng)設(shè)計目標(biāo)是創(chuàng)建中職學(xué)生檔案信息管理系統(tǒng),能夠錄入在校學(xué)生入校基本信息、學(xué)習(xí)成績等,創(chuàng)建數(shù)字化校園平臺,使教學(xué)服務(wù)和學(xué)生管理的水平得到提高。通過創(chuàng)建學(xué)生信息數(shù)據(jù)庫,實現(xiàn)數(shù)據(jù)共享[3]。在系統(tǒng)設(shè)計過程中,要求系統(tǒng)代碼滿足數(shù)字化校園編碼的規(guī)則,修改不符合系統(tǒng)需求的數(shù)據(jù)結(jié)構(gòu),并實現(xiàn)數(shù)據(jù)庫資源、總數(shù)據(jù)庫和門戶系統(tǒng)的集成交流。

學(xué)生檔案信息系統(tǒng)的設(shè)計比較復(fù)雜,使用計算機(jī)處理程序的精準(zhǔn)化和自動化來節(jié)約人力、物力等資源,使信息處理的透明性和準(zhǔn)確性得到提高[3]。

2系統(tǒng)的詳細(xì)設(shè)計

2.1系統(tǒng)管理模塊

通過此模塊初始化系統(tǒng)對系統(tǒng)數(shù)據(jù)進(jìn)行備份還原、代碼管理和用戶管理等。用戶管理包括設(shè)定角色功能、分配用戶權(quán)限,權(quán)限用戶包括班主任、超級管理員、一般管理員、學(xué)生。超級管理員為系統(tǒng)管理員,能夠?qū)τ脩暨M(jìn)行刪除、添加;根據(jù)不同的身份,一般管理員的工作和權(quán)限各有不同,可分為助學(xué)金、成績、學(xué)籍和招生等管理員。日志管理能夠?qū)τ脩舨僮餍畔⑦M(jìn)行記錄,包括操作時間、模塊等。代碼管理能夠?qū)崿F(xiàn)統(tǒng)一數(shù)據(jù)的修改和錄入[6]。密碼管理能夠在用戶對密碼進(jìn)行保存時,要求其使用加密算法將其轉(zhuǎn)變成為密文。數(shù)據(jù)管理能夠設(shè)置系統(tǒng)數(shù)據(jù)的備份功能,包括DB、XLS、TXT等格式。

2.2招生管理模塊

該模塊的主要功能為新生信息的錄入、更改、查詢,通過Excel格式進(jìn)行導(dǎo)入。在學(xué)生被錄取之后,在系統(tǒng)中錄入新生數(shù)據(jù)信息,并對學(xué)校其他部門共享數(shù)據(jù)。

2.3學(xué)籍管理模塊

此模塊為系統(tǒng)的核心模塊,能夠?qū)W(xué)生的學(xué)籍進(jìn)行錄入與管理,根據(jù)姓名、學(xué)號等瀏覽學(xué)籍信息。

  1. 班級管理。工作人員以學(xué)生入學(xué)的專業(yè)為其分班和安排班主任。
  2. 基本信息管理。在學(xué)生入學(xué)后,要完善學(xué)生的信息。以實際需求添加學(xué)生緊急聯(lián)系人,通過班主任對學(xué)生信息進(jìn)行修改、錄入和添加。學(xué)生能夠查看自己的信息,管理人員能夠?qū)ζ溥M(jìn)行管理和修改。
  3. 綜合素質(zhì)管理。檔案管理和學(xué)生在線表現(xiàn)相關(guān),記錄學(xué)生的獎懲情況和評價。所以,系統(tǒng)要設(shè)置學(xué)生評語功能。
  4. 學(xué)籍變動管理。包括學(xué)生的轉(zhuǎn)學(xué)、退學(xué)和轉(zhuǎn)專業(yè),記錄學(xué)生學(xué)籍變化的信息,包括變動日期、學(xué)號、姓名等。
  5. 打印和統(tǒng)計。對學(xué)籍進(jìn)行統(tǒng)計、查詢和打印,對學(xué)生人數(shù)進(jìn)行統(tǒng)計,并且打印查詢結(jié)果。

2.4成績管理模塊

利用xls文件對學(xué)生成績進(jìn)行管理,對學(xué)生在校期間的成績進(jìn)行保存,從而對學(xué)生畢業(yè)進(jìn)行審核[7]。學(xué)生能夠通過系統(tǒng)查詢成績。

2.5系統(tǒng)的安全體系

系統(tǒng)應(yīng)用平臺要實現(xiàn)身份CA認(rèn)證,管理員對用戶權(quán)限和密碼登錄進(jìn)行設(shè)置,每個用戶的身份各有不同,可以通過密碼技術(shù)保存用戶名和密碼。系統(tǒng)中有不同的業(yè)務(wù)應(yīng)用需求,所以,安全協(xié)議也會變化,以提高系統(tǒng)平臺的可靠性。

另外,任何信息數(shù)據(jù)檔案都要保密。中職學(xué)生檔案管理系統(tǒng)的主要內(nèi)容包括學(xué)生在校期間的懲罰、成績和學(xué)習(xí)等情況,如果數(shù)據(jù)丟失,會導(dǎo)致系統(tǒng)無法正常的運行。所以,要求系統(tǒng)軟件保密功能強(qiáng)大,提高系統(tǒng)的恢復(fù)和糾錯功能。數(shù)據(jù)庫和系統(tǒng)的安全性為系統(tǒng)正常運行的支持,數(shù)據(jù)庫安全和數(shù)據(jù)架構(gòu)相關(guān),此數(shù)據(jù)架構(gòu)能夠進(jìn)行數(shù)據(jù)傳輸和設(shè)備存儲,利用創(chuàng)建磁盤進(jìn)行備份。

中職學(xué)生檔案管理要求各個部門構(gòu)成信息共享環(huán)境,針對網(wǎng)絡(luò)設(shè)計信息管理系統(tǒng),并且傳遞數(shù)據(jù)和信息等資料。所以,防范網(wǎng)絡(luò)病毒能夠避免網(wǎng)絡(luò)傳遞風(fēng)險。創(chuàng)建工作站防病毒功能,從而避免病毒威脅[5]。

2.6數(shù)據(jù)庫設(shè)計

以軟件工程的生命周期思想,將數(shù)據(jù)庫設(shè)計劃分為以下幾個方面。

  1. 需求分析。要求對用戶需求進(jìn)行分析,包括數(shù)據(jù)的處理需求。
  2. 概念色劑。利用實體-關(guān)系(Entity-Relationship,E-R)模型將數(shù)據(jù)之間的聯(lián)系展現(xiàn)出來,構(gòu)成E-R圖(如圖2所示)。概念結(jié)構(gòu)和具體的數(shù)據(jù)庫管理系統(tǒng)(DatabaseManagementSystem,DBMS)無關(guān),能夠描述現(xiàn)實世界信息,使用戶理解更加方便。
  3. 邏輯設(shè)計。使E-R圖轉(zhuǎn)變?yōu)殛P(guān)系數(shù)據(jù)庫模式。
  4. 物理設(shè)計。以計算機(jī)系統(tǒng)選擇合適的物理模式。

本節(jié)將概念結(jié)構(gòu)轉(zhuǎn)變?yōu)檫壿嫾軜?gòu),如表1、表2、表3所示。

3系統(tǒng)的實現(xiàn)

3.1開發(fā)工具

服務(wù)器端軟件使用win10軟件,數(shù)據(jù)庫使用SQLServer,使用高版本操作系統(tǒng)。

3.2系統(tǒng)功能的實現(xiàn)

3.2.1登錄界面

針對普通用戶或系統(tǒng)管理人員,都可以使用個人認(rèn)證信息加密算法。本文系統(tǒng)使用MD5加密算法,對密碼進(jìn)行存儲和管理。圖3為系統(tǒng)的登錄窗體。

用戶輸入正確的用戶名和密碼才能夠登錄到系統(tǒng)中。如果用戶輸入錯誤密碼,系統(tǒng)就會對其進(jìn)行提示。如果用戶連續(xù)三次輸錯密碼,系統(tǒng)就會強(qiáng)制其退出。

3.2.2系統(tǒng)的主要功能

系統(tǒng)測試能夠面向各種因素,主要包括以下方面。

  1. 糾錯性測試。隨機(jī)或定期對系統(tǒng)進(jìn)行檢修,排除故障,糾正運行中的問題,更新易損部件,使系統(tǒng)能夠完成各種工作。
  2. 適應(yīng)性測試。技術(shù)環(huán)境和管理環(huán)境的變化導(dǎo)致系統(tǒng)中部分工作內(nèi)容無法滿足需求,影響了系統(tǒng)的功能,因此,就要對其調(diào)整,以滿足管理需求。
  3. 完善性測試。針對用戶對系統(tǒng)的全新的信息需求,基于原本的需求實現(xiàn)功能擴(kuò)充,使用戶的新需求得到滿足。

本文設(shè)計的系統(tǒng)的規(guī)模比較大、結(jié)構(gòu)復(fù)雜。因為管理和技術(shù)環(huán)境在改變,增加了系統(tǒng)測試的工作量,在原本基礎(chǔ)上修改系統(tǒng)測試,對其進(jìn)行完善。目前。系統(tǒng)能夠滿足新需求和新環(huán)境[8]。

4結(jié)語

在學(xué)生檔案管理軟件設(shè)計過程中,要充分使用校園網(wǎng),以學(xué)校需求對教學(xué)信息進(jìn)行集中管理、分散操作和信息共享,創(chuàng)新傳統(tǒng)的學(xué)生信息管理模式,提高中職學(xué)生檔案管理工作的效訓(xùn)練場,為學(xué)校管理提供更好的服務(wù)。

參考文獻(xiàn)

[1]姚曉芳.基于Ruby的高校學(xué)生檔案管理系統(tǒng)設(shè)計與實現(xiàn)[D].湖南:湖南大學(xué),2019.

[2]黃寧.基于分布式架構(gòu)的高校檔案數(shù)字化信息系統(tǒng)的設(shè)計與實現(xiàn)[J].科技資訊,2022,20(21):1-4.

[3]楊建軍.中學(xué)生運動與健康管理系統(tǒng)的設(shè)計與實現(xiàn)[D].山東:曲阜師范大學(xué),2023.

[4]熊海麗.關(guān)于規(guī)范教務(wù)檔案數(shù)字信息化管理的思考[J].現(xiàn)代信息科技,2019,3(4):128-129,131.

[5]岳婷,陳亞紅,張靜,等.齊齊哈爾醫(yī)學(xué)院學(xué)生檔案管理系統(tǒng)設(shè)計與實現(xiàn)[J].科技資訊,2020,18(5):255-256.

[6]韓妍妍,魏萬奇,竇凱麗.基于代理重加密的區(qū)塊鏈學(xué)生檔案管理系統(tǒng)設(shè)計研究[J].北京電子科技學(xué)院學(xué)報,2023,31(1):30-44.

[7]張明,彭叮,蒙岳川,等.基于區(qū)塊鏈技術(shù)的公共體育課程管理系統(tǒng)設(shè)計與實現(xiàn)[J].浙江師范大學(xué)學(xué)報(自然科學(xué)版),2024,47(2):227-233.

[8]杜中天.基于云平臺的高校學(xué)生電子健康檔案管理系統(tǒng)設(shè)計[J].信息與電腦,2023,35(8):79-81.

重庆市| 繁昌县| 雷波县| 柳江县| 无棣县| 九台市| 易门县| 葫芦岛市| 吉木乃县| 光泽县| 昆明市| 乌拉特前旗| 玛多县| 平阳县| 平南县| 甘泉县| 沧州市| 肇东市| 延寿县| 平乡县| 石林| 尼勒克县| 怀仁县| 石泉县| 漯河市| 公主岭市| 华坪县| 梁山县| 龙胜| 上林县| 阿拉善盟| 临高县| 滕州市| 育儿| 新建县| 横山县| 徐州市| 全南县| 奉新县| 泰和县| 嘉善县|